Video: LeBron James Ruthlessly Blocked Derrick Rose 17 Times During Their Rivalry

LeBron James viciously blocked Derrick Rose more than 15 times during their epic rivalry in the NBA.

The lack of a Defensive Player of the Year trophy on his resume makes fans forget how phenomenal LeBron James is on the defensive end of the court. Throughout his career, he has blocked several superstars.

The youngest MVP in NBA history, Derrick Rose, was victim to LeBron James’ ruthless blocks several times during their matchups. A video posted by the Twitter account “bronhistory” shows that the King blocked 17 of Rose’s shots. During the early 2000s, the rivalry between the Miami Heat and the Chicago Bulls saw LeBron James and Derrick Rose pitched against each other a plethora of times. In that era, Rose was one of the most elite scorers in the league, but he was still no match for James at times.

Despite being rivals for eight seasons, the two superstars shared the court together during the 2017-18 season for the Cleveland Cavaliers. Rose featured in just 16 games for the Cavs, averaging 9.8 points, 1.8 rebounds, and 1.6 assists per game.

These numbers were far from prime D-Rose’s output. For reference, Rose averaged 25.0 points, 4.1 rebounds, and 7.7 assists per game in the 2010-11 NBA season. At 22 years old, Rose became the youngest player in NBA history to win the MVP award.


Derrick Rose Tried To Recruit LeBron James To The Chicago Bulls

LeBron James shocked the league in 2010 after announcing his decision to form a Big 3 with Dwyane Wade and Chris Bosh on the Miami Heat.

But James and Wade contemplated joining the Bulls in the offseason as well. In fact, the only reason why the move didn’t happen was because of Derrick Rose’s presence on the team. Wade revealed that he and James would have struggled with ball contribution with Rose on the Bulls.

Over the years, many have believed that Rose never tried to recruit James to the Bulls. However, the 3x NBA All-Star once admitted that he indeed tried to convince James to join Chicago.

I did the LeBron recruiting for Chicago,” Rose wrote in his autobiography I’ll Show You. β€œIt was a day after practice, and Bron and Chris Bosh and all of them, we got word β€” everyone heard it around the league β€” they were together on one of those banana boat things and were about to team up somewhere.”

It would have been crazy to see prime James and Rose on the same team. They would have surely won at least a couple of NBA Championships together.

As of now, James is preparing to enter Year 21 in the NBA as a 38-year-old with the Los Angeles Lakers. On the other hand, 34-year-old Rose will don the jersey of the Memphis Grizzlies in the 2023-24 season as part of his next chapter in the NBA.
